One of the biggest advantages of rubber pack boots is their remarkable durability. Unlike traditional leather boots that can be susceptible to water damage, rubber boots are designed to withstand wet conditions without compromising their integrity. This makes them an ideal choice for those who frequently find themselves in muddy, icy, or wet environments. The material is easy to clean; a simple wipe down will have them looking brand new, eliminating the need for special cleaning products or extensive maintenance.

  • An inverter is an electronic device that converts direct current (DC) generated by solar panels or wind turbines into alternating current (AC), which is the form of electricity most commonly used in homes and industries. A 3000 kW inverter, as the name suggests, has a maximum power output of 3000 kilowatts, making it suitable for large installations, such as solar farms or wind parks. This capacity allows it to handle significant electricity loads, ensuring efficient energy distribution and utilization.

  • Another essential factor influencing the price of solar panels is the size of the system. The larger the system, the more panels are required, leading to higher costs. However, larger systems can also generate more energy, potentially resulting in significant savings on electricity bills over time. Homeowners should carefully evaluate their energy consumption patterns and consider how much they can save by installing a larger solar array.

  • The cost of installing solar panels can vary widely, depending on several factors, but on average, homeowners can expect to pay between $15,000 and $30,000 for a complete solar panel system. For a typical 2000 sq ft house, this translates to approximately $3 to $5 per watt. A standard system size for a home of this size usually ranges from 5 kW to 10 kW, which means you would expect to install between 15 to 30 solar panels, depending on the specific energy needs and panel efficiency.
